Developed for the player who is looking for ultimate rebound on the drum and ride cymbal, the American Jazz line consists of 6 models which feature a long taper in the shaft for that great feel! The neck specifications are sizeable enough to create dark cymbal sounds, and the small teardrop tip keeps everything in focus.

American Jazz Hickory Drumsticks Specifications:
- AJ1: A 5B shaft that feels full-sized yet plays "lightning fast".
- AJ2: A 5A shaft for a light touch.
- AJ3: An 8D shaft that feels like it plays itself.
- AJ4: A thin stick that still produces good cymbal sounds.
- AJ5: The thinnest stick in the entire catalog! Built with great balance in mind, making it light and easy to play.
- AJ6: A 7A-like shaft coupled with a very small neck and tip of the sweetest cymbal sounds. No fear of "overplaying" with this model!

AJ6 Nice for Small Club
Comments about Vic Firth American Jazz Hickory Drumsticks:
I use these in a relatively small jazz club with a piano trio and singer. The smaller bead makes your cymbals take a "back seat" to the featured instrument (vocal). I use the AJ2's in a heavier situations. The only gripe I have with Vic Firth and several other companies, is that over the last several years, the beads on their sticks tend to split and splinter sooner after you start to use them. This never used to be a problem - hence the 4 stars. I haven't found a company yet that has anything better so I'll stick with Vic. The sticks are great and do what they are supposed to do, I just wish they lasted a bit longer.
